摘要
Due to their massively parallel hardware design, graphic processors can easily beat ordinary CPUs in applications which involve large amount of data. Considering their great potential, the oblective of this paper is to continue previous work and optimize the speed and efficiency of texture and fractal analysis, as used for medical images classification processes. for early skin cancer detection. The images are classified based upon Haralick features and fractal geometry, which both proved to be traditionally computationally expensive.
